Team Overview XiP is building a next generation cross asset calculation system for Citi trading desks and enterprise users in the largest global financial markets and exchanges in New York, London, and other major financial hubs. Our team owns multiple Java Spring Boot Services that execute, partition, and track quantitative risk graphs/trades in a distributed environment. These graphs can fail due to their complexity and our system must adapt quickly to these failures to provide a seamless experience for clients. XiP Compute Services are deployed onto OpenShift and Amazon's Elastic Kubernetes Service (EKS). An important initiative in 2025 will be onboarding Google's Kubernetes Engine to further expand our coverage. Our system scales on demand, and we can run up to tens of thousands of replicas of our services across all asset classes. Role Overview We are seeking a Senior Engineer to fill the role of "Applications Development Technology Lead Analyst" on the XiNG large scale distributed calculation platform (XiP). In this role you will design, build, and maintain the calculation engine at the heart of the XiP platform. This engine is responsible for c. 0.5 billion risk & suitability calculations at Citi every day. A single customer run compresses 17 million minutes of compute into a single 90 minute execution. Run on hundreds of thousands of pods across the entire XiP platform every day, this calculation engine is both highly performant and rapidly changing to support new scenarios, technologies, and infrastructure. As an engineer working on the calculation engine, you will work closely with software engineers, DevOps, and our customers to ensure reliable, secure, and scalable operations of our platform. Responsibilities Take part of the shared responsibility for the long term strategic direction of the XiP Calculation Engine: Apply your experience and skills to develop the future versions of the calculation engine. This means making it faster, utilizing resources better, and scaling to even greater sizes. This means adding new features without impacting performance of the platform in an undesirable manner - small changes multiplied by millions of calculations have a high cost. This means solving hard problems like transferring small amounts of data to a huge number of machines. About the team and why the role exists The Central Data Team (CDT) is only a few months old, but data has been Keyrock's lifeblood since day one. We're now building the Keyrock Data Platform to give Keyrockers, and the AI agents working alongside them, the data and context they need to act fast and autonomously within agreed boundaries and aligned with our shared goals. Doing that means taking data from across the company and making sense of it in real time for all the functions that depend on it: trading desks, wealth and asset management, product, risk, finance, compliance, and research to name a few. You'd be one of the early hires in CDT and we expect you to contribute to most of the bigger decisions and build work. The standards we settle on and the way the team ends up working are still open. What You'll Do Build streaming and batch pipelines that ingest, normalise, and distribute market, trading, and portfolio data, resilient to feed and exchange failures. Build the self-serve tooling (SDKs, patterns, templates, AI agents) so other teams publish, consume, and build on data products without waiting on us. Own data contracts and schema evolution. Keep schema changes from turning into multi-team coordination events. Design the lakehouse and time-series layer around consumer query patterns. Build and evolve the Data Governance and Data Quality Framework: stale-feed detection, schema validation, range checks, idempotent writes, lineage, ownership, self-healing. Build the derived analytics the business runs on: cross-exchange spreads, VWAP at depth, order book microstructure for the desks; portfolio views, exposure, performance for wealth and asset management. Make observability, cost, and performance first-class from day one. Treat infrastructure as code (Docker, Terraform, CI/CD) alongside our Central Infrastructure Team. Work in the open: write things down, partner closely with Architecture, Infrastructure, Platform, and the rest of the teams.
